commit ebac99bb72bcfe3b4b8a0fa7c960df7984ddf40d
Author: Dinh Nguyen <dinguyen@kernel.org>

arm64: dts: socfpga: agilex5: popuplate reset properties for I3C

This commit adds resets and reset-names properties to the I3C nodes in the 
Agilex5 device tree to bring the IP out of reset.

> diff --git a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/intel/socfpga_agilex5.dtsi b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/intel/socfpga_agilex5.dtsi
> index 02e62d954e949..55313d45c90ed 100644
> --- a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/intel/socfpga_agilex5.dtsi
> +++ b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/intel/socfpga_agilex5.dtsi
> @@ -244,6 +244,8 @@ i3c0: i3c@10da0000 {
>  			reg = <0x10da0000 0x1000>;
>  			#address-cells = <3>;
>  			#size-cells = <0>;
> +			resets = <&rst I3C0_RESET>;
> +			reset-names = "core_rst";

[Severity: Low]
Will adding these properties without an accompanying binding update cause 
dtbs_check to fail? 

It looks like the bindings for these nodes validate against 
Documentation/devicetree/bindings/i3c/snps,dw-i3c-master.yaml, which 
enforces unevaluatedProperties: false. However, neither that schema nor 
the schemas it includes appear to declare the resets or reset-names 
properties. 

Should the YAML binding schema be updated to document these capabilities 
and prevent validation errors?

commit 5db0a7d3c21cf60d537f37725a5d5312d88c8c4f
Author: Dinh Nguyen <dinguyen@kernel.org>

dt-bindings: i3c: dw: add resets and reset-names

This commit updates the snps,dw-i3c-master binding to document the core
reset signal. It adds both the resets and reset-names properties to match
what the driver currently expects.

> diff --git a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/i3c/snps,dw-i3c-master.yaml b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/i3c/snps,dw-i3c-master.yaml
> index e803457d3f554..7a39fe62bbbc0 100644
> --- a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/i3c/snps,dw-i3c-master.yaml
> +++ b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/i3c/snps,dw-i3c-master.yaml
> @@ -35,6 +35,14 @@ properties:
>        - const: core
>        - const: apb
>  
> +  resets:
> +    items:
> +      - description: Core reset signal
> +
> +  reset-names:
> +    items:
> +      - const: core_rst
> +

[Severity: High]
This is a pre-existing issue, but documenting reset-names for a single-entry
reset codifies a brittle pattern in the driver that can cause silent hardware
failures.

DT binding guidelines recommend skipping *-names for single-entry lists.
Because reset-names is not marked as required, a DTS author could provide
a valid resets property without reset-names.

If this happens, the driver's call to request "core_rst" will fail to find
the name. Since the request is optional, it returns a NULL reset handle
instead of an error. The driver will silently proceed, but calls to assert the
reset will be no-ops, potentially leading to hardware lockups.

Should we drop reset-names from this binding and instead update the driver to
request the single reset by passing NULL instead of "core_rst"?
